The book follows Jane North-Robinson and her
mother as they move away from the sunshine of California to a dreary and
possibly haunted house in Maine, where her mother grew up. But secrets are
behind every door, and everyone seems to know what happened in that house, but
Jane herself. With her mother acting strange and her new friend talking around
the subject, Jane tries to control her own bad nature, keep her head low, and
just make it to graduation. But when she discovers the old locked “storage
room” isn’t that, it’s a little girl’s bedroom Jane starts searching for
answers that are just really horrid.

This book tackles on many issues
that I haven’t really seen in the YA genre, though now I’m seeing it is
becoming more and more popular which is great if done right and Leno did it
right; grief, anger, depression, and mental health to name a few. These themes
are woven into the story in such a way that it’s so realistic, it’s not being
shoved in your face but laid out in layers to be seen and understood without it
feeling like the only purpose of the book.
